    Good chicken sandos and more, tender and moist, from plain to super fiery!…read more In Sep 2025, Hangry Joe's Hot Chicken is about a year-old on Baltimore National Pike just west of St. Johns Lane. It's between a Chinese take-out and a used-sporting-good store, just a little east of the middle of the St. Johns Plaza strip mall. This location has seating for 40 or so in a brightly decorated space. There's plenty of parking right out front. It's my first time here, I was a little afraid of the "hangry" spice, but learned that the range of heat is by-request, so i got two "Jr." sandwiches: one no-heat to get a taste of just the chicken, and one medium. The chicken comes piping hot, two half-inch thick strips nearly twice as long as the 4-inch junior bun, which is a lot of food for their smaller size sandwich! It's tender and moist, with just a light chew. The coating is thin and lightly seasoned, drizzled with a mildly-sweet red-sauce. Good flavors. Theres a layer of fresh not-too-wet slaw and a couple of hearty pickle circles, both of which add some sweetness. The bread is lightly flavorful, just dense enough to hold everything together. The medium is the same generous tender moist sandwich. The red-sauce also seems the same. The coating on the chicken is where the spice is! It builds up quickly to a nice mouth-filling heat, and it adds zingy flavor without overwhelming with heat. The veggie layers of the sandwich help manage the heat. The chicken is very good and fresh-tasting, definitely tastier than the chicken at nearby fast-food burger joints. The range of heat is by-request, so us low- spice and no-spice folks can come here with I-wanna-burn folks, and everyone will hit their target. I think that anyone who likes even a little spice will want medium-heat or above. The junior-serving was huge and filling! This place is a win in flavor, quality, and quantity. It took about 5min to prepare, so order ahead on their app.
